Global Growth of Dating Apps: Market Expansion and Adoption

The global dating app market has experienced consistent growth, driven by smartphone adoption, improved internet access, and changing social habits. As urban lifestyles become busier, people increasingly turn to online platforms to meet potential partners efficiently.

In many countries, online dating is no longer considered unusual. Instead, it is a widely accepted way to initiate relationships. The normalization of digital communication—through messaging apps, video calls, and social media—has made dating apps a natural extension of daily life.

Several major platforms have contributed significantly to this expansion. Tinder, for example, popularized swipe-based matching and introduced millions to online dating. Similarly, Bumble differentiated itself with features that encourage respectful communication. Meanwhile, Hinge positioned itself as a relationship-focused alternative.

The market is not limited to Western countries. Asia, Latin America, Africa, and the Middle East are witnessing rapid adoption, fueled by younger demographics and mobile-first internet usage.

Key Dating App Trends Shaping the Industry

The rise of dating apps worldwide is supported by clear trends that define how people use these platforms.

Increased Focus on Serious Relationships

While early dating apps were often associated with casual interactions, there is now a noticeable shift toward meaningful connections. Many users state relationship goals directly in their profiles, and apps are responding by enhancing compatibility tools.

Video and Virtual Interaction

The integration of video calls and live interaction features has improved user confidence. Video profiles and in-app calls allow people to verify identity and build trust before meeting offline.

AI-Based Matching and Personalization

Modern dating apps use algorithms to suggest matches based on preferences, activity, and interests. While not perfect, personalization improves match relevance and user satisfaction.

Safety and Verification Tools

User safety has become a central priority. Features such as photo verification, reporting systems, and privacy controls are now standard across leading platforms.

These trends highlight how dating apps continue evolving to meet user expectations while maintaining trust and reliability.

Regional Insights: How Dating Apps Differ Worldwide

Although dating apps are global, their usage patterns differ across regions.

In North America, dating apps are deeply integrated into social culture. Many couples openly share that they met online. Subscription-based premium features are widely accepted.

In Europe, multilingual support and cross-border dating are common. Travel-friendly features appeal to users who move frequently within the region.

In Asia, rapid digital growth has fueled app expansion, but cultural expectations around family and long-term commitment remain strong. Privacy-focused tools are particularly important.

In Latin America, dating apps often combine social networking and relationship-building. User engagement levels are typically high.

In Africa, increasing smartphone penetration is driving steady growth. Lightweight apps that consume less data are preferred.

These regional insights show that while the core concept remains similar, user expectations and behaviors adapt to local values.

Why Dating Apps Continue to Attract Millions of Users

The rise of dating apps worldwide is not accidental. Several factors explain their long-term appeal.

First, convenience plays a major role. Dating apps allow users to connect anytime and anywhere, removing geographical limitations.

Second, expanded choice offers opportunities to meet people outside traditional social circles. This diversity increases the chances of finding compatible partners.

Third, improved design and usability make apps accessible even for beginners. Clear interfaces, guided profile setup, and simple messaging tools reduce entry barriers.

Finally, transparency around intentions helps align expectations early. Many platforms allow users to specify whether they seek long-term relationships, friendship, or companionship, reducing misunderstandings.

Future Outlook: Where Are Dating Apps Headed?

The dating app industry shows no signs of slowing down. Experts predict continued growth as technology improves and digital lifestyles become more common.

Future developments may include enhanced compatibility algorithms, deeper personality-based matching, and even virtual reality interaction spaces. However, ethical concerns—such as privacy and responsible data usage—will remain central topics.

Importantly, dating apps are unlikely to replace traditional meeting methods entirely. Instead, they will coexist with offline interactions, offering an additional path to connection.

The rise of dating apps worldwide reflects a broader transformation in communication. As society becomes more digitally connected, online dating platforms will likely continue adapting to changing expectations and cultural shifts.
